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• Squeeze all your full-sized bottles of hair gel and hairspray in your checked luggage. Any liquids or gels in your carry-on suitcase lar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) will be confiscated by security. Sharp or pointed objects, like your precious Swiss Army knife, and dangerous products which are explosive or flammable, such as aerosol cans, spray paint and poisons, are also prohibited.

What to wear on a flight:

  • The long, narrow aisles of an airplane are not the place for a fashion parade. Wear comfortable clothes and take a sweater as it tends to get cool in the cabin on long-haul flights. Flat, enclosed shoes are also a good idea.
  • A condition by the name of DVT (deep vein thrombosis) is a risk on long-haul flights. It’s the result of blood clotting due to poor circulation. Walking up and down the aisle and doing leg and foot exercises in your seat is a great way to prevent this developing. Wearing a good pair of compression tights or socks can also help.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Irvine?
It’s all about being organised. We’ve put together some useful tips for a hassle-free trip through security. Watch out Irvine, here you come:

  • Security personnel first need to verify that you have a valid passport and travel documents before you can proceed any further. Have them ready for inspection.
  • Next up, both you and your carry-on luggage will be X-rayed. To speed things up, remove anything that is likely to set the alarm off. Personal belongings like your belt, coat and headphones will be required to go through the machine.
  • All electronic devices, including your tablet and phone, are also required to be scanned.
  • Remember to remove gels and liquids from your hand luggage. They often need to be sent through the X-ray separately. Each product should be no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) and everything must fit in a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-close bag.
  • Slip-on shoes are a practical footwear choice as you’re less likely to be asked to remove them when passing through security. Safety boots and other heavy shoes are usually subjected to extra screening.
  • Sharp items are not allowed on board. They’ll be seized at security, so pack them safely away in your checked baggage.
